The term "blacktopping" primarily refers to the process of applying a layer of black asphalt to a surface, usually for road construction or maintenance. This technique is widely used to enhance the durability and appearance of pavements, driveways, and parking lots. Blacktopping provides a smooth, weather-resistant surface that can handle the wear and tear of vehicular traffic and other environmental factors.

In addition to its practical benefits, blacktopping has an aesthetic appeal. The black finish not only looks polished but also contrasts well with road markings, enhancing visibility and safety for drivers. It is an economical solution for maintaining existing roads, as it helps to prolong their lifespan and minimize future repair costs.
However, the term "blacktopping" can occasionally appear in discussions beyond construction and paving. In some contexts, it might refer to the general act of improving or upgrading something with a black finish or treatment, although this usage is less common.
